The Light Bulb Itself
The most frequent cause of a light failing in any appliance is the light bulb itself, which can simply burn out. This is usually the first thing to check because it’s a quick fix. Think of it like a lightbulb in a lamp at home, they have a limited lifespan. Checking the bulb is a simple, straightforward process that will likely solve the problem. Fuse Issues
Another reason for a non-working light is a blown fuse. The fuse acts as a safety device, protecting the microwave’s internal parts from electrical surges. When a surge occurs, the fuse blows, cutting off the power supply, including to the light. The fuse may blow due to various reasons, such as power surges, internal component failures, or simply old age. Locating the fuse is usually straightforward, typically inside a panel at the back or side of the microwave. Once found, replacing a blown fuse is often a quick fix, provided the root cause of the fuse failure is addressed to prevent it from blowing again.
- Microwaves have fuses that protect their components from electrical problems.
- A blown fuse can prevent the light from working, along with the microwave.
- Check the microwave’s manual for the location of the fuse.
- Use a multimeter to test a fuse for continuity before replacing it.

Step 4: Checking the Fuse
The fuse is a safety feature that protects the microwave’s internal components from electrical overloads. The fuse can fail if there’s a power surge or a fault inside the appliance. The fuse’s location is usually indicated in your microwave’s manual. A blown fuse might prevent the light from working, together with other functions of the microwave. Before changing the fuse, unplug the microwave and use a multimeter to check the fuse. If the multimeter does not show a reading, then you should change it with a replacement fuse of the right type and amperage. If the new fuse blows too, it means there is another issue, and the advice of a specialist might be required.
- Find the fuse, usually at the back or side.
- Unplug the microwave before checking the fuse.
- Use a multimeter to test for continuity.
- Replace the fuse if needed, and check that the new fuse works.

The High-Voltage Transformer
The high-voltage transformer is a crucial component that boosts the voltage to power the magnetron. This is a very important part of the microwave, and it’s essential for cooking food efficiently. The magnetron generates microwaves, which cook food. While not directly linked to the light function, the transformer is an important component of the microwave’s operational core. If the transformer fails, the microwave may not function at all, but normally, it won’t affect the light. Keep this in mind when you are troubleshooting the light; the failure is normally from the light bulb itself, not the transformer.
- The transformer supplies power to key parts.
- It increases voltage for the magnetron.
- A transformer failure may stop all operations.
- Generally, the transformer does not affect the light.

Frequently Asked Questions
Question: Why does my microwave light keep burning out?
Answer: Frequent bulb failures could result from using the incorrect wattage bulb, power fluctuations, or underlying problems within the microwave’s electrical components. Make sure you are using the right bulb type and wattage as shown in your manual. If the problem continues, consider checking the microwave for voltage issues.
Question: Can I use any light bulb to replace the one in my microwave?
Answer: No, it’s essential to use the right bulb type and wattage. The correct specifications are indicated in your microwave’s manual. Using the wrong bulb can cause damage to the microwave or create a fire hazard.
Question: How can I tell if the door switch is the problem?
Answer: A faulty door switch can prevent the light from turning on, as well as stop the microwave from working. You can test a door switch using a multimeter set to continuity. If there is no continuity, the switch has failed and must be replaced.
Question: Is it safe to work on my microwave myself?
Answer: Simple repairs, like replacing a bulb, are generally safe. However, working with electrical components can be risky. Always unplug the microwave first, and if you’re not comfortable with electrical work, contact a qualified repair technician.
Question: What do I do if I can’t fix the light problem myself?
Answer: If you’ve tried the troubleshooting steps and the light still does not work, it’s advisable to seek professional help. A qualified appliance repair technician can diagnose more difficult problems, ensure your microwave is safe, and complete the repair.
